Reports Q1 Loss, Tops Revenue Estimates

posted revenues of $70.16 million for the quarter ended March 2022,  compared to a year-ago revenues of $52.4 million. The company has topped consensus revenue estimates four times over the last four quarters.

It lost $.07 the same as in the 1st Q of 2021


